About the Name Hamza

Hamza is steadily gaining in popularity, up 45 places over the past five years. Its best recorded rank was #125 in 2001, and it currently sits at #163. The name has been a consistent presence in UK records since 1996.

Hamza is distinctive enough that your child will likely be the only one in both their class and their school โ€” standing out on every register.

In the US it sits at #527 โ€” notably more popular in the UK than across the Atlantic.

Hamza ibn Ali
Hamza ibn Ali ibn Ahmed was an 11th-century Persian Ismai'li missionary and founding leader of the Druze. He was born in Zuzan in Greater Khorasan in Samanid-ruled Persia (modern Khaf, Razavi Khorasan Province, Iran), and preached his heterodox strand of Isma'ilism in Cairo during the reign of the Fatimid caliph al-Hakim bi-Amr Allah.
Hamza El Din
Hamza El Din (Arabic ุญู…ุฒุฉ ุนู„ุงุก ุงู„ุฏูŠู†) was an Egyptian Nubian composer, oud player, tar player, and vocalist. He was born in southern Egypt and was an internationally known musician of his native region Nubia, situated on both sides of the Egyptโ€“Sudan border.
